Reactive streams in java
WebAug 27, 2024 · It is a reactive fully non-blocking, annotation-based web framework built on Project Reactor that supports reactive streams back pressure and runs on non-blocking servers such as Netty, Undertow ... To build a Flow, we can use three main abstractions and compose them into asynchronous processing logic. Every Flow needs to process events that are published to it by a Publisher instance; the Publisher has one method – subscribe(). If any of the subscribers want to receive events published by it, they … See more In this article, we'll be looking at the Java 9 Reactive Streams. Simply put, we'll be able to use the Flow class, which encloses the primary building blocks for building … See more Let's say we want to create a simple Flow, in which we have a Publisher publishing messages, and a simple Subscriberconsuming messages as they arrive … See more Let's say that we want to build similar logic between a Publisher and a Subscriber, but also apply some transformation. We'll create the TransformProcessor class … See more Let's say that we want to consume only the first element from the Subscription, apply some logic and finish processing. We can use the request() method to achieve … See more
Reactive streams in java
Did you know?
WebMar 25, 2015 · Reactive programming with Java 8 and simple-react : pull / push model. simple-react operates under a mixed pull /push model, with pull being dominant over push. All tasks within a simple ... WebMar 3, 2024 · Reactor Core is a Java 8 library that implements the reactive programming model. It's built on top of the Reactive Streams specification, a standard for building …
WebApr 5, 2024 · In the Java world, the reactive-stream is one of the attempts to standardize reactive approaches in Java development. One of the most important parts faced in migration has been switching from a ... WebReactive Reactive systems have certain characteristics that make them ideal for low-latency, high-throughput workloads. Project Reactor and the Spring portfolio work …
WebMay 13, 2015 · There are a few technical and conceptional differences, for example, Java 8 streams are single use, pull based, synchronous sequences of values whereas RxJava Observables are re-observable, adaptively push-pull based, potentially asynchronous sequences of values. RxJava is aimed at Java 6+ and works on Android as well. Share … WebSep 23, 2024 · 1. Overview. Debugging reactive streams is probably one of the main challenges we'll have to face once we start using these data structures. And having in …
http://duoduokou.com/java/17218815570358290890.html
WebAug 18, 2024 · Reactive Streams is a standard for asynchronous data processing in a streaming fashion. With their inclusion in Java 9, as the java.util.concurrent.Flow … how do new yorkers speakWebMar 17, 2024 · Reactive programming is a declarative programming paradigm that is based on the idea of asynchronous event processing and data streams. Today, reactive programming is used in many different areas, such as GUI programming, web programming, microservices, or reactive systems in general. We’ll discuss the basics of reactive … how do new yorkers dress in the summerhow do newborn babies communicate their needsWebMay 7, 2024 · Reactor is a Reactive Streams library and, therefore, all of its operators support non-blocking back-pressure. Reactor has a strong focus on server-side Java. It is developed in close... how do newborn babies lose heatWebApr 6, 2024 · What is a stream? A stream is a sequence of data elements that can be processed in parallel or sequentially. A stream does not store data; it only provides a way to access and transform data from ... how do new zealand celebrate christmasWebReactive Streams in Java explains how to manage the exchange of stream data across an asynchronous boundary—passing elements on to another thread or thread-pool—while … how do newborn hearing tests workWebJava 使用反应器';s Flux.buffer to batch work仅适用于单个项目,java,kotlin,project-reactor,reactive-streams,Java,Kotlin,Project Reactor,Reactive Streams,我正在尝试使用Flux.buffer()从数据库批量加载 用例是从数据库加载记录可能是“突发的”,我想引入一个小的缓冲区,在可能的情况下将加载分组 我的概念方法是使用某种 ... how do newborns communicate